Dromore’s B team are having a fantastic season

It is a similar situation at Dromore, as at Lisnagarvey, with the B team stealing the thunder.

Dromore B topped NIBA Division 5 but had no match on July 5 and now have a match in hand. If they get five points in it they go top. They are having a really good season.

That is not to say that the A team are not doing well as they are again competing to move out of NIBA Division 2.

But, they may well have to settle for third place with Lurgan and Carrick looking like top two finishers at present, though Dromore beat Carrick to open up the race, but then lost at Sydenham.

Not happy days at Finaghy and Valley

Finaghy are struggling in NIBA Division 4, both on the green and with numbers off the green.

Still, their current form suggests they can survive the drop for yet another season.

Lagan Valley are rock bottom of Division 5 after their worst start for years, but hopefully they can improve after the July break. They did pick up in recent weeks, but lost their final match before the break.

Dromore win re-arranged game

Dromore 80 (5.5)

Rathfriland 66 (1.5)

Dromore beat Rathfriland by 14 shots on Wednesday night in a game brought forward from August 30 and they took 5.5 points at home.

The biggest winner was Nick Haire and Sammy Malcolmson also won with Gavin Clinghan sharing the spoils.

D. Graham, W. Clinghan, T. Haire, J. McKenny 18, G. Blakely 21; N. Shaw, R. Bolton, R. Greer, Nick Haire 26, P. Morgan 15; A. Johnston, Nathan Haire, G. Dawson, G. Clinghan 16, K. Blakely 16; D. Taylor, K. Aiken, D. McCandless, S. G. Malcolmson 20, J. Power 14.
